Today’s 5.09% advance in ENR placed it among the stronger performers within the consumer staples sector, which has seen mixed trading as investors rotate between defensive and growth positions. The session appeared to occur on above-average trading volume, suggesting conviction behind the move. While no specific corporate news was confirmed, such price action may be tied to broader market themes such as a flight to value or anticipation of stabilizing input costs for battery manufacturers. Energizer’s product portfolio—spanning household batteries, portable power, and auto care—tends to exhibit relatively steady demand, which could appeal to investors seeking income or stability. The bounce off the $17.27 support zone, which had held on multiple tests over recent weeks, indicates that buyers stepped in at a perceived floor. The magnitude of the gain, combined with elevated volume, hints that momentum may be building. However, caution is warranted, as single-day surges in a sideways-to-downtrending stock can sometimes precede profit-taking. The company’s upcoming earnings report and any updates on raw material costs will be closely watched to validate this price action.

From a technical perspective, ENR’s climb to $18.18 brings it within striking distance of the $19.09 resistance level, a zone that has capped upside since early in the year. If the stock can close above that level on high volume, it could signal a breakout from a multi-month consolidation pattern. The support at $17.27 proved robust, with the stock previously touching that area without a decisive breakdown. Price action shows a series of higher lows on the intraday chart, suggesting building bullish momentum. The relative strength index (RSI) likely moved into the mid-50s region, indicating strengthening momentum without entering overbought territory. The moving average convergence divergence (MACD) histogram may be turning positive, hinting at a potential bullish crossover in the near term. That said, the stock remains below its 200-day moving average, which likely resides above $20—meaning the intermediate trend is still bearish until that line is reclaimed. The recent advance appears to be a counter-trend rally within a longer-term downtrend, so traders should watch for resistance near $19.09 and a possible pullback toward $17.70 if momentum fades.

Looking ahead, ENR’s ability to challenge and hold above $19.09 will be important for establishing a new upward trajectory. If the stock can break through that resistance on sustained volume, it could potentially extend toward the $20–$21 range over the coming weeks. Conversely, a failure to clear $19.09 may result in a retest of the $17.27 support zone, or even a decline toward the next major floor near $16.50 if selling pressure intensifies. Key factors that could influence future performance include the company’s quarterly earnings report, where revenue growth and margin guidance will be scrutinized. Additionally, fluctuations in commodity prices (such as zinc and lithium) and consumer spending trends on discretionary items could affect battery sales. Any positive news regarding product innovation or market share gains might provide further catalyst. On the downside, a broader market downturn or disappointing earnings could reverse today’s gains quickly. Investors should monitor volume patterns around the $19.09 level and consider that the stock remains in a long-term downtrend until proven otherwise.
